Anthony Carter, LCSW-C, currently serves as the Director of Practice Improvement & Consulting at the National Council for Mental Wellbeing since May 2022. Previously, Anthony held the role of Data and Quality Assurance Manager for Child Welfare Services at Montgomery County Government from May 2018 to April 2022, along with experience as a Social Worker in Child Protective Services. Prior to that, Anthony was a Program Manager at Public Allies from August 2012 to August 2016 and worked as a Program Coordinator at Nonprofit Roundtable between November 2010 and July 2012. Anthony's early career included a position as a Program Associate at El Pomar Foundation from June 2008 to May 2010. Educationally, Anthony obtained a Master of Social Work (MSW) focused on Children and Families from the University of Maryland Baltimore in 2018 and a Bachelor of Science in American Government and Politics from Kansas State University in 2008.
